I double checked the whitelist for gwtoolset.
The url you're using is:
http://openbeelden.nl/files/06/51/805986.651457.WEEKNUMMER800-HRE0001D36D_1…
*.openbeelden.nl is on the whitelist, which includes things like
www.openbeelden.nl (or anything.openbeelden.nl). But it doesn't
include just plain openbeelden.nl.
Could you use
http://www.openbeelden.nl/files/06/51/805986.651457.WEEKNUMMER800-HRE0001D3…
for the url instead?
If you really need just plain openbeelden.nl with no subdomain, then
you'll have to file a request to have it added to the whitelist.

That error usually means the url for the media file is not on
gwtoolset's whitelist. What is the url for that file? Can you give me
the XML entry for that particular file?
In regards to HD media, as always, remember that gwtoolset is limited
to files <1 gb (actually, less than 1000MB, which is slightly less
than a gigabyte). Files between 1-4 Gigabytes can be uploaded, but
require special request and different process.
